Lying on the wooded banks of the Helford River is the little hamlet of Helford Passage. Located between Falmouth and the Lizard Peninsular, it is arguably one of the most picturesque estuaries in the county and deserves its title of the ‘jewel in Cornwall’s crown’.

Whitewashed cottages line a small sheltered beach where colourful boats anchor on the sand. Right on the edge of the beach sits the famous Ferry Boat Inn, a cosy 300-year-old pub with a terrace overlooking the water and a toasty open fire come winter. Being so close to the water, The Ferry Boat serves delicious, freshly caught seafood, as well as an array of pub classics. Helford Passage is also home to a brilliant little gift shop, Shop @ the Beach, where you can pick up unique, handmade and locally produced gifts to remind you of your holiday.

The best way to spend your Helford River holiday is in, on or by the water! Hop on the passenger ferry and cross the river to the little village of Helford, or hire kayaks and explore the many creeks and inlets of the river, including Frenchman’s Creek, immortalised by Daphne du Maurier’s novel. Try your hand at paddle boarding, set sail on a dinghy or grab a snorkel and mask and discover life below the water. If you’d rather stay on dry land, nothing beats the simple pleasure of dangling a crab line into the water to see how many crusty creatures you can collect.

Two of Cornwall’s prettiest gardens, Trebah and Glendurgan, line the banks of the Helford River and offer great days out for all the family. Run by the National Trust, Glendurgan’s myriad of subtropical valleys are filled with exotic plants, an impressive maze and a giant rotating rope swing, while Trebah Gardens span over four miles with adventure playgrounds, childrens trails and an amphitheatre where you can catch music, dance, theatre and comedy performances.

The South West Coast Path runs alongside the Helford River, offering miles of breathtaking coastal walks. If you’re feeling energetic, head east through Trebah and Glendurgan gardens, following the headland for a four mile walk to Maenporth beach. Keep an eye out for the vibrant array of wildlife, including kingfishers, little egrets, herons and cormorants.

When it comes to beach days, you’re spoilt for choice. As well as the pretty cove at Helford Passage, Durgan, Castle, Maenporth, Swanpool and Gyllyngvase beach are all within five miles. Within a ten minute drive, you’ll reach the bustling maritime town of Falmouth, home to the National Maritime Museum, Pendennis Castle and a vibrant array of cafés, bars, restaurants, shops and art galleries.

Based in a kiosk on Helford Passage beach, Helford River Boats runs the passenger ferry which runs between Helford Passage and Helford village, home to a fantastic riverside pub, The Shipwrights Arms. They also offer a fleet of self-drive motor boats, rowing boats, Sit-On kayaks and paddleboards which you can hire and explore the stunning Helford River estuary at your own pace. Visit Daphne du Maurier’s Frenchman’s Creek, Port Navas Oyster Farm or the hidden coves and quiet beaches. No previous boating experience is necessary as Helford River Boats provide full instructions, as well as safety equipment and a map of the river. They can also provide a water taxi service, which must be booked in advance.

Durgan Beach
(Less than a mile)

(1)

Owned by the National Trust, the scattering of cottages that make up the tiny village of Durgan form a pretty backdrop to this sand and shingle beach.  With stunning views in both directions over the Helford River, Durgan has strong boating links and there is a slipway running down to the beach and moorings offshore.  This south facing beach is a peaceful place to relax on the sand and watch the boats go by while children play in the rockpools. If you forget your bucket, spade or net you can borrow one from the National Trust Fish Cellar building which also sells teas, coffee and ice creams during the summer months.  Like many of the beaches along the Helford, Durgan Beach is almost entirely covered during the highest tides so keep an eye on the tide times. There is no parking in Durgan itself, however, there is a carpark on the main road and signposted path to the village and beach. Dogs welcome all year round.

Bosahan Cove
(Less than a mile)

This is a real gem but quite tricky to access, so it’s not for everyone. Almost hidden on the southern banks of the Helford River, this idyllic sand and shingle cove is surrounded by thick woodland and is a fantastic spot to swim or sunbathe, often without another soul in sight. To get there either cut through the gardens of the Bosahan estate (summer months only, admission charges apply), bring a small boat or walk about a mile along the coast path from Helford Village. No amenities due to its location, dogs allowed all year round.

Grebe Beach
(Less than a mile)

(1)

A quiet and secluded shingle beach on the Helford River in between the villages of Durgan and Mawnan. Access is via a short woodland walk from Durgan and then a steep path down to the beach, which means it’s rarely crowded and ideal if you prefer peace and quiet to cafes and facilities, of which there are none. The water is safe for swimming here and there are rocky outcrops to explore and jump off. It’s worth bearing in mind though that while there is a large beach at low water, with the highest tides it’s completely covered. Dogs welcome all year round.

Bream Cove
(2 miles)

A pretty sheltered cove in a secluded setting surrounded by low cliffs and woodland, Bream Cove consists of a sand and shingle beach dipping down to clear water with excellent swimming and snorkelling.  At low water rock pools are exposed which children will love to explore and it’s possible to scramble over the rocks to the sandy beach next door at Gatamala Cove. There are no facilities here and no car park, but there are parking spaces on the nearby road between Maenporth and Rosemullion Head close to the Meuden Hotel, with access to the beach via footpath. Dogs welcome all year.
